Disability Studies is the 899th most popular major in the country with 348 degrees awarded in 2020-2021.
Across the Great Lakes region, there were 100 disability studies gra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the master’s degree level specifically, there were 3 disability studies graduates with average earnings and debt of $58,892 and $0 respectively.
